Colomb Road is in Gorleston, Great Yarmouth and in Great Yarmouth district. NR31 8BU is located in the St Andrews elect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Great Yarmouth.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ding NR31 8BU,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 54.3%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around NR31 8BU this area, 31.2%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 14.7%.

Safety

Is Colomb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Colomb Road was 56.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 43.8% lower than the Claydon average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Colomb Road has the 15th lowest crime rate of 50 local areas in Claydon and the 158th lowest crime rate of 335 local areas in Great Yarmouth .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 36.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-47.9%.

Employment

NR31 8BU area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in NR31 8BU area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 38%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
